born from lived experience

We are parents of a young girl with Down syndrome.

We have lived the crises, the burnout, the search for a moment of true regeneration. Rinfresca exists because that search shouldn't be a private burden carried alone.

Vision

A world in which families of people with special needs share a balanced well-being pathway, where everyone can express their potential.

Mission

Creating healing, capacity-building and self-advocacy programs, starting with families of people with intellectual disability, to support everyone's self-determination.

Management

The founding team.

AV

Anique Vered Sachy

Chief Executive Officer

Twenty years across communities, organisations and institutions on five continents. Specialises in partnerships, interdisciplinary research, pedagogy, curation and high-profile event production. Co-led Horizon2020 consortia totalling €1.3M. Current research focus: methodology for Self-Advocacy Art contributing to neurodiversity and disability rights movements. Raised in an award-winning family business in accessible tourism.

MS

Marco Sachy, PhD

Chief Technology Officer

Senior researcher with 20+ years as manager and consultant in the digital sector. Before Rinfresca full-time from January 2025, Marco was Associate Science Director at Data61, the Australian Federal Government's research agency (CSIRO), spanning AI, quantum, robotics and cybersecurity. Earlier: 5 years as Project Officer at the European Commission Joint Research Centre on blockchain for public services, energy communities and nuclear safeguards. Raised €1.13M in Horizon2020 grants at Dyne.org. Certified Holistic Operator.

Collaborators

Practitioners shaping the programs.

Fabrizio Rota

Music-therapy

Drummer and teacher since 1978. Trained with leading musicians in Rome since 2005 across jazz and commercial fields. Graduating student in Music-therapy in the Globality of Languages led by Professor Stefania Guerra Lisi.

Rosy Sinicropi

Art-therapy

Photographer based between Lake Maggiore and Lake Orta. Conducts self-portrait workshops as autobiographical, personal and collective analysis. Student of Spanish artist Cristina Nuñez. Has run photography-as-self-narration work in schools, prisons, refugee centres and with Gaza Strip, West Bank and Ukrainian women refugees.

Luca Diana

Massage therapist

Specialises in bioenergetics and massage therapy — pain respite, posture, anti-cellulite and therapeutic physiotherapy. Developed a paired-learning method designed for family caregivers and their recipients with special needs.

Partnerships

The network that powers the pathway.

Accommodation providers

Italian destinations starting our Respite Retreat programming.

La Fiorida

Lombardy / Valtellina

4-star agri-tourism with spa, the only one in Europe with a Michelin-starred restaurant. First Respite Retreat test, June 2026.

Locanda del Gallo

Umbria

Boutique hotel north of Rome with spa, pool and hiking trails in the surrounding woods.

Ca' Zennare

Chioggia, Veneto

Agri-tourism with renovated apartments — tranquility plus proximity to the Adriatic and Venice.

Programming partners

Specialised workers and disability cooperatives delivering capacity-building activities.

Il Gabbiano

Cantù, Lombardy

Social cooperative with personal training, craft workshops, swimming pool with heated shallow access, neuropsychiatric clinic, occupational and speech therapy. 40+ years in the area.

Il Tortellante

Modena

Project of chef Massimo Bottura (Osteria Francescana) and family, inspired by his son with autism. Artisanal pasta-making workshop for young adults with intellectual disability.
